Delegating effectively is one of the best ways to be effective as a leader. If you don't learn to delegate, you'll never have the time or energy it takes to do your own job and to help your team.
A leader needs to work with team members to help them develop the skills and experience they need to move forward. When people are given authority, responsibility and accountability, they have an opportunity to grow.
